Larrakeyah and Parap are neighbouring areas in Darwin with distinct profiles. Parap is a walker's paradise with a score of 8.5, where every home is within a 15-minute walk of a school and groceries. Larrakeyah is also very walkable with a score of 6.2, but residents are more likely to be born overseas (36.0%) and use another language at home (28.5%). Larrakeyah has a much larger share of Defence Force veterans (13.5%) compared to Parap (5.7%), and First Nations unemployment is far higher in Parap at 16.2% compared to 0.0% in Larrakeyah.

Both areas sit near the national figure for the share of people with no religion, at 38.8% for Larrakeyah and 44.6% for Parap. They are very similar in other ways, with almost identical typical weekly household incomes of around $2,300 and the same number of people per home. While they share a similar feel, Parap has a slightly older population and more children under 15. Larrakeyah remains more diverse, with a higher proportion of residents born in Nepal.
